1ST ACCOUNT
CREATION STORY
Before God began to create, the entire
world was void but, there was a body of
water over which the spirit of God was
moving. Then God spoke and the creation
began.
1ST DAY
The first thing that was created was light.
Then God separated the light from the darkness and
called it Day and named the darkness Night.
2ND DAY
The firmament heavens (Sky & Water) were created
God separated the water above the earth from the water
on the earth, placing the sky between the two
3RD DAY
Dry land, seas and vegetation were created
4TH DAY
God created the sun, moon and the stars
Made to divide day and night
5TH DAY
God created the water and sky animals
6TH DAY
God made the land animals
Gave life to humankind
Crafted man in His image and likeness
Adam - name which God the Father used to refer to
men and women both male and female ; which
means "man" or "humanity"
7TH DAY
God rested
2ND ACCOUNT
CREATION STORY
The second creation story started that the
world was not void before God created
it. The land was already in existence but
it was barren and a waste.
2ND CREATION STORY
Man - first thing that God created according
to this story
When God observed that there was nobody around
to cultivate the land, He then created man from the
dust of the earth and breathed into his nostrils the
breath of life.
2ND CREATION STORY
Garden of Eden
After the creation of man, the planting of
the garden of Eden and vegetative plants
was done.
Terrestrial paradise
Beautiful garden containing the tree of
life
Biblical earthly paradise inhabited by
Adam and Eve, prior to their expulsion
for disobeying the commands of God
2ND CREATION STORY
River
After the Garden of Eden, God
caused a river to flow out of
Eden to water it. The river
was parted into four different
rivers which were Pishon,
Gihon, Tigris and Euphrates.
THE 4 RIVERS
PISHON
a source river flows out to water the Garden
of Eden
described as encircling "the entire land of
Havilah where is gold; bdellium and onyx
stone."
GIHON
the second river of Eden,
surrounding the whole land of Cush
or Ethiopia
TIGRIS
a long river in western Asia
one of the two great rivers of the ancient
region of Mesopotamia
EUPHRATES
also one of the two great rivers
place of fertility and abundance
symbol of God’s power over the
natural world that he has created
“ God’s plan was for man to continue His creative work.
God then command man to eat of the fruits of every tree in the
garden except the tree of the knowledge of good and evil.
God asked Adam to name the animals HE created. After the
naming of the animals by Adams, God saw that Adam himself
”
needed a helper fit for him
2ND CREATION STORY
Eve
“This at last is bone of my bones and
flesh of my flesh; she shall be called
woman because she was taken out of
man”.
They were joined together as husband
and wife and both of them were naked
without being ashamed.
